// REPLICA_LAG_ALARM_SECS — how far behind a Dunmore read replica can
// drift before we page someone. Heads up: nightly batch jobs routinely
// spike lag to ~40s, so don't knee-jerk lower this or you'll get paged
// at 3am for nothing. If you change it, note the reason and keep the
// deploy token below for reference.

session token of kahag-bawip = htk6_729d08

Handover from Dara to whoever's next on Quillbase. Read-replica lag alarm on shard 3 keeps firing around 02:00; vacuum job is the suspect. I've bumped the threshold to 45s temporarily — revert after the fix lands. Runbook is in the Lagwatch folder. If you need to restart the replica agent, the console asks for the recovery passphrase below.

strongbox words: kelion-ralvan-casix-aldeth-gorius-kelath-isteth-tamwyn-novok-queniel-druok-quenok-wenael

INTERNAL MEMO — Finance Team Only

Re: Term Sheet from Caldrey Systems

Caldrey's revised term sheet arrived Tuesday. Key points: a three-year supply commitment, volume rebates tiered at 8% and 12%, and an exclusivity clause covering the Velmora product line. Lena Harwick has flagged the exclusivity language as potentially restrictive given our pipeline with other partners. Please model cash impact under both tiers before Friday's review. Our position going into negotiations is noted below.

board note of kahag-baguf: The finance team signed off on a budget of $419.2 million for Project Gorvan.

Onboarding: Health checks behind the Sablewood load balancer

Every service in the Pellister cluster exposes a readiness endpoint that the Sablewood balancer polls every ten seconds. Three consecutive failures drain the node. When paged, check the balancer's probe history first — most incidents are misconfigured timeouts, not real outages. The probe console is sealed by default; the recovery passphrase you need to open it is provided below.

strongbox words: ulamir-ulaix